When selecting a vacuum blower pump, certain features stand out. Consider the pump's displacement rate. This affects the amount of air moved. Higher rates mean quicker job completion. However, efficiency should not be compromised. Balance performance with energy use.
Next, assess the construction material. A robust build ensures longevity. Look for corrosion resistance, especially in messy environments. Also, check noise levels. Some models operate silently, which is vital for quieter workspaces. Pay attention to maintenance requirements too. User-friendly maintenance leads to less downtime.
Another crucial aspect is the available attachments. Versatile options enhance usability. Whether for industrial or home use, the right accessories make a difference. Finally, understand where to source replacement parts. A reliable supply chain ensures your pump stays operational. Each of these points warrants reflection for optimal selection.

The vacuum blower technology landscape is evolving rapidly. Manufacturers are focusing on energy efficiency and noise reduction. Designs are becoming more compact while still delivering high performance. This shift meets the demands of industries where space is limited.
Recent innovations highlight the importance of smart technology integration. Many pumps now feature sensors for real-time monitoring. This allows for predictive maintenance, reducing downtime and improving reliability. Users benefit from enhanced performance without needing extensive technical knowledge.
However, challenges remain. Not all technologies are universally applicable. Certain designs may not perform well in specific environments. It’s essential for global buyers to evaluate these factors. Understanding local market needs is crucial for selecting the right vacuum blower pump.
When sourcing vacuum blower pumps from China, it's crucial to do thorough research. Understand the specific needs of your application to ensure you select the right specifications. Different industries may have varying requirements for vacuum strength, size, and power consumption.
Consider the quality of materials used in the pumps. While most products may look similar, the durability and efficiency can vary significantly. Follow a systematic approach to request samples. This allows you to assess their performance before committing to bulk orders. Testing at different operational levels helps you find what best fits your needs.
For pricing, it's essential to compare quotes from multiple suppliers. This gives you leverage in negotiations. Don't overlook hidden costs such as shipping and taxes. Remember that the cheapest option may not always provide the best value. Demand transparency in pricing from suppliers to avoid unpleasant surprises later. Many buyers overlook the importance of after-sales support. Ensure you have a clear understanding of warranties and service agreements before making a decision.
